Abstract

An engine system includes a cylinder block and a cylinder head. A coolant control valve unit is engaged with the cylinder head to receive a coolant exhausted from the cylinder block and a coolant exhausted from the cylinder head. The coolant control valve unit controls a coolant to be supplied to a heater, a radiator, and an oil cooler and controls the coolant exhausted from the cylinder block. The coolant control valve unit receives the coolant from the cylinder head, supplies the coolant to the oil cooler, and controls the coolant distributed to the heater and the coolant exhausted from the cylinder block.
